(Not) Everyone Counts – A plea for inclusivity, fairness and quality of care

While the Dutch health system offers some of the best healthcare of Europe, health inequalities keep growing, many do not have access to it, and the experiences of underserved groups are ignored in the healthcare planning process. Those are the three arguments made in Pharos’ call fore inclusivity, justice and quality in the Dutch healthcare system.
